How Reliable is the Ford Transit Connect?

Based on 3,622,068 MOT tests across 283,952 vehicles.

70.3%
Pass Rate
7,948
Miles/Year
24
Year Lifespan
283,952
On UK Roads

Top MOT Failure Points

Registration plate lamp not working 121,813
T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m 105,772
Stop lamp not working 69,148
Wind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ively 67,188
Brake pipe excessively corroded 66,256

BF11 CWZ is a 2011 Ford Transit Connect in White with a 1,753c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 20 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 60%.

Across all 2011 Ford Transit Connect models, the average MOT pass rate is 69.2% with a typical mileage of 94,389 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Ford Transit Connect fails its MOT is registration plate lamp not working, accounting for 121,813 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BF11 CWZ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Ford Transit Connect typically stays on UK roads for around 24 years. At 15 years old, this Ford Transit Connect is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
